Построение рассуждений на основе моделей. Достоинства и недостатки его использования



Человеческий опыт — это чрезвычайно сложная смесь теоретических знаний, эври­стик решения задач, примеров прошлых проблем и их решений, навыков восприятия и интерпретации, а также других аспектов, которые можно описать лишь как интуитивные. С годами человек-эксперт вырабатывает очень точные правила поведения в обычных си­туациях.

Качественные рассуждения на основе моделей включают следующие аспекты:

1. Описание каждого компонента прибора, позволяющее моделировать их поведение.

2.Описание внутренней структуры прибора. Оно обычно содержит представление компонентов и их взаимосвязей наряду с возможностью моделировать их взаимо­действие. Требуемая степень знаний внутренней структуры зависит от применяе­мого уровня абстракции и ожидаемого диагноза.

3.Диагностика частной проблемы. Это требует наблюдений реального поведения прибора, обычно — измерения его входов и выходов. Входные и выходные изме­рения получить легче всего.

Задача заключается в определении исправных компонентов с учетом наблюдаемого по­ведения. Это требует дополнительных правит, описывающих известные формы неисправно­
стей для различных компонентов и нх комбинаций. Система рассуждений должна обнаружить
наиболее вероятные неисправности, объясняющие наблюдаемое повеление системы.

Для представления причинно-следственной и структурной информации в моделях можно использовать различные структуры данных. Для отражения причинности и функциональности прибора в программе рассуждений на основе моделей зачастую используют правила. Правила так же могут использоваться для фиксации отношений между компонентами. Объектно-ориентированные системы так же являются прекрасным средством описания устройства и внутренней структуры компонентов модели. При этом переменные – члены объекта представляют устройство или состояние компонентов, а методы определяют функциональность устройства.

Поскольку методы, основанные на качественных моделях, требуют понимания прин­ципов функционирования рассматриваемых устройств, они устраняют многие из ограни­чений эвристических подходов. Подходы, основанные на моделях, позволяют предста­вить устройства и схемы на причинном и функциональном уровне, а не_ рассуждать о причинах неисправностей на основе наблюдаемых явлений. Программный код отражает как функции модулей, так и внутренние зависимости системы. Такие модели часто более надежны, чем эвристические подходы. Однако обратной стороной такого точного моде­лирования является то, что стадия извлечения знаний требует большой скрупулезности, а результирующая программа может о казаться громоздкой и медлительной. Поскольку эвристические подходы «компилируют» распространенные случаи в общее правило, они зачастую более эффективны.

Однако с подходом на основе модели связаны более глубокие проблемы. Как и рассуждение на основе правил, модель системы - это всего лишь модель. Она является не необходимой абстракцией системы и на некотором уровне детализации становится некорректной. Например, рассмотрим входные клеммы некоторого прибора. Мы считали эти значения заданными и корректными,не проверяя сосотояние состояние самих шин. А если повреждены провода или неисправны контакты? Если пользователь не учел эту информацию, модель не будет соответствовать действительному устройству.

Любая модель описывает идеальную ситуацию. т.е. предполагаемые действия системы, а не реальные. Неисправным соединением считается контактная точка в системе, в которой небрежно соединены два провода или устройства (например, когда два провода соединены плохим припоем). Большинство рассуждении, основанных на моделях, не обеспечивают диагностику неисправности соединения из-за априорных предположений базовой модели и заложенных в них методов поиска для определения аномалий. Дефек­ты соединений можно просто считать новыми проводами, которые не являются частью первоначального проекта. В этом состоит неявное "предположение о замкнутости мира", согласно которому структура описания модели предполагается полной, и все, что не описано в модели, просто не существует.

Но, несмотря на эти недостатки, рассуждения на основе моделей являются важным дополнением к инструментальным средствам инженера по знаниям. Исследователи про­должают углублять наше понимание диагностики за счет исследования принципов эф­фективного решения этой задачи человеком-экспертом, а также улучшения машинной реализации алгоритмов

 


Дата добавления: 2018-05-12; просмотров: 415; Мы поможем в написании вашей работы!

Поделиться с друзьями:






Мы поможем в написании ваших работ!